Human Resources (HR) is a trusted partner at the University, providing a broad range of specialist HR services across academic and professional departments.

As the HR Adviser you will engage directly with our departments to provide advice and guidance to managers on a range of HR queries and University HR policies and procedures.

This role will provide an excellent opportunity for aspiring HR professionals to develop their career in a world leading organisation.

About The Role

Reporting to the HR Team Leader (Senior HR Business Partner), you will be part of a team of four, supporting the HR Business Partners in complex employee relations case work.

You will also be responsible for ensuring the smooth operational management of the HR office and coordination of HR events.

About You

You will be an experienced HR professional, with outstanding organisational skills, excellent written and oral communication skills, and a demonstrable experience of managing employee relations matters. A flexible and self-motivated approach will be key to the success of this new role.

You will be confident and capable as well as enjoying a challenge. You are used to dealing with conflicting priorities. You can develop constructive working relationships with key stakeholders and are professional and proactive in your approach. You will ideally be CIPD qualified or be working towards graduate level (support in gaining a HR professional qualification may be considered).

Having experience of a wide range of organisational environments will be beneficial, as will familiarity of working in a unionised environment.
